Assertion (A): The conductivity of p type semiconductor is higher than that of intrinsic semiconductor.
Reason (R): The addition of donor impurity creates additional energy levels below conduction band.
Answer: Option
Explanation:
A refers to type semiconductor while R refers to n type semiconductor. Both A and R are correct but independent.

Donor impurity means the impurity with five electrons i.e. phosphorus.
While p-type means the addition of impurity with three electrons I. E Boron (boron is known as acceptor impurity). So, both are correct but independent.
